Receipt of Nasdaq Delinquency Notice

 

On November 14, 2023, Caravelle International Group (the “Company”) received a notice (the “Notice”) from The Nasdaq Stock Market LLC (“Nasdaq”) indicating that the Company has not yet filed its interim financial statements for the six-month period ended April 30, 2023 (the “Filing”), and that the Company no longer complies with Nasdaq’s Listing Rule 5250(c)(1) for continued listing. Pursuant to the Nasdaq Listing Rules, the Company has 60 days, or until January 16, 2024, to submit a plan to Nasdaq to regain compliance (the “Compliance Plan”) and can be granted an exception of up to 180 calendar days from the Filing’s due date, or until April 29, 2024, to regain compliance upon Nasdaq’s acceptance of the Compliance Plan. However, there can be no assurance that Nasdaq will accept the Company’s plan to regain compliance or that the Company will be able to regain compliance within any extension period granted by Nasdaq. If the Company fails to timely regain compliance with the Nasdaq Listing Rules, the securities of the Company will be subject to delisting from Nasdaq.

 

The Notice does not result in an immediate delisting of the Company’s ordinary shares, and the shares will continue to trade uninterrupted under the symbol “CACO,”, subject to the Company’s compliance with other continued listing requirements of Nasdaq.

About Caravelle International Group

 

Caravelle is a global ocean technology company. Its business comprises of two sectors: the traditional business in international shipping, operated by the Topsheen Companies (Topsheen Shipping Group Corporation (Samoa) and its subsidiaries) and the new CO-Tech business under Singapore Garden Technology Pte. Ltd. As the traditional business, Caravelle’s international shipping business has generated all revenues. The CO-Tech business is a new development building upon the existing shipping business. It enables wood desiccation during the maritime shipping process, with full utilization of the shipping time, space, and the waste heat of exhaust gas from the shipping vessels. Caravelle’s CO-Tech industry has no historical operations and has not generated revenue. Caravelle is headquartered in Singapore.
